Factors Affecting Bolt Position Adjustments:
1. Design and installation method:
The design and installation method of the handrail play a significant role in determining whether the bolts’ position can be adjusted post-installation. Handrails can be installed using various methods, such as surface-mounted brackets or embedded post brackets. Surface-mounted brackets typically allow for adjustments, while embedded post brackets may require more permanent fixes.
2. Material and bolt type:
The choice of material for the handrail and bolts is crucial in determining the adjustability of the fasteners. Common materials used for handrails include wood, metal, and plastic. Similarly, bolts may range from traditional screws to specialized fasteners designed for secure attachment. The material and type of bolts used can affect the degree of adjustability.
Methods for Adjusting Bolt Position:
1. Surface-mounted brackets:
If surface-mounted brackets are employed during handrail installation, adjustments to the bolts’ position can usually be made. These brackets are usually attached to the surface using screws or bolts. By loosening these fasteners, the handrail can be shifted or realigned to the desired position. Once adjustments are completed, the fasteners can be re-tightened to secure the handrail.
2. Adjustable brackets:
Another option for adjusting the bolt position after handrail installation is using adjustable brackets. These brackets are specifically designed to accommodate changes or fine-tuning of the handrail’s positioning. By utilizing adjustable components within the brackets, the handrail can be shifted vertically or horizontally, allowing for precise positioning according to specific requirements.
3. Replacing or modifying bolts:
In situations where adjustments cannot be made using the above methods, replacing or modifying the bolts themselves may be a viable solution. By carefully removing the existing bolts, new holes can be drilled to accommodate the desired position. Utilizing a slightly larger or adjustable bolt may also provide flexibility in making necessary adjustments.
